Piotr Francuz is a scholar working on Cognitive Neuroscience, Social Psychology and Experimental and Cognitive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Piotr Francuz has authored 50 papers receiving a total of 547 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 33 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ience, 16 papers in Social Psychology and 13 papers in Experimental and Cognitive Psychology. Recurrent topics in Piotr Francuz's work include Aesthetic Perception and Analysis (10 papers), EEG and Brain-Computer Interfaces (10 papers) and Neural and Behavioral Psychology Studies (10 papers). Piotr Francuz is often cited by papers focused on Aesthetic Perception and Analysis (10 papers), EEG and Brain-Computer Interfaces (10 papers) and Neural and Behavioral Psychology Studies (10 papers). Piotr Francuz collaborates with scholars based in Poland, Czechia and Mexico. Piotr Francuz's co-authors include Paweł Augustynowicz, Andrzej Cudo, Dariusz Zapała, Natalia Kopiś-Posiej, Tomasz Jankowski, Marcin Kołodziej, Andrzej Majkowski, Piotr Oleś, Remigiusz J. Rak and Tomasz Wolak and has published in prestigious journals such as Scientific Reports, Neuroscience and Experimental Brain Research.
